What is Google Keyword Planner?
Google Keyword Planner is a free tool designed to help users discover keyword ideas and see how a keyword might perform. It is widely used for:
- Keyword Research: Finding relevant keywords based on your products, services, or niche.
- Search Volume Data: Analyzing how many people are searching for a specific keyword and its potential traffic.
- Ad Planning: Assisting advertisers in setting up Google Ads campaigns with well-targeted keywords.
Key Features of Google Keyword Planner
Here are some features that stand out in Google Keyword Planner:
- Keyword Suggestions: Generate keyword ideas based on your input or URL, which is perfect for expanding your keyword list.
- Search Volume and Forecasts: Gain insights into the number of searches and potential ad performance forecasts, assisting in making informed decisions.
- Location and Language Targeting: Tailor your keyword strategy to specific demographics, ensuring your content reaches the intended audience.

Limitations of Google Keyword Planner
Despite its advantages, Google Keyword Planner does have some limitations:
- Limited Functionality for Non-Advertisers: Some features, like specific search volume data, are more beneficial for users with active Google Ads accounts.
- Broad Suggestions: The keyword suggestions can sometimes be too broad, requiring further refinement to find niche-specific keywords.
